Output e95e33029dcafd7f39072c8366d3136ba118bae9ff0e040ae4aef3ba000b00a5:0

value
2306433779
script pubkey
OP_0 OP_PUSHBYTES_20 67fbe1f4737ffbf6a800a79609a358aa2ca52c95
address
ltc1qvla7rarn0lald2qq57tqng6c4gk22ty4sqs3ce
transaction
e95e33029dcafd7f39072c8366d3136ba118bae9ff0e040ae4aef3ba000b00a5
spent
true